The construction industry is on the cusp of a revolution, driven by the relentless march of artificial intelligence (AI) and automation. Procore's Future State of Construction Report for 2025 paints a vivid picture of an industry transformed, where AI agents handle repetitive tasks, generative AI makes software interactions intuitive, and data-driven decision-making becomes the norm. But as the industry embraces these technological marvels, it must also grapple with the ethical and practical challenges they present.

The report highlights how AI is automating workflows, enhancing software interactions, and transforming workforce development. AI agents are taking over tasks such as drafting RFIs, design, and project setup, freeing up human workers to focus on more impactful work. Generative AI, in particular, is set to revolutionize how construction professionals interact with software platforms, making them more intuitive through natural language commands. This shift is not just about efficiency; it's about redefining what it means to work in construction.
However, the integration of AI and automation in the construction industry is not without its risks. The report acknowledges the potential for workforce displacement as low-skill labor becomes obsolete. The Associated Builders and Contractors organization projects that 450,000 new workers will be needed by 2025, a gap that upskilling and reskilling initiatives aim to fill. Companies like McCarthy are leading the charge with hands-on training and apprenticeship programs, but the success of these efforts hinges on sustained investment and adaptability.
The report also underscores the importance of data-driven decision-making. By 2025, project data will take center stage, automating workflows, identifying risks, and recommending next steps based on historical and real-time data. Predictive systems will leverage insights from thousands of completed projects to help prevent costly mistakes and optimize resources. This data-driven approach promises to enhance efficiency and precision, reshaping how projects are completed. However, it also raises concerns about data dependency and quality issues, as AI systems rely on high-quality data for accuracy.
